Barbara Reddington Gleason

Raytown, Missouri

Brick Section F - Row 10

Nickname: 'Bobbie"
Born: July 17, 1932 - Kansas City, MO
Parents:
Iza Iona Chandler Reddington (KU 1927)
Edwin Ross Reddington, Sr. (KU 1927)
Brother:
Edwin Ross Reddington, Jr. (ISU 1952)

Education:
Diploma - Raytown High School, Raytown, MO 1950;
BS Home Economics - Iowa State College 1954;
BS Elementary Education - Iowa State University 1971;
MS Educational Admin. - Iowa State University 1981;

Family:
Married:
July 23, 1955 to Burton James Gleason (ISU 1955, 71)
Children:
Thomas Ross Gleason, D.O. (ISU 1978/DSM COMS 1981);
Caron Yvonne Gleason (UNI 1980);
Gileen Gleason Elder, M.D. (ISU 1982/U of I 1985);
Eric Scott Gleason (UNI 1984)

A Woman of Honor -

Barbara Reddington Gleason is an achiever, a woman of multiple talents who thinks independently and works endlessly. She is an ambassador of good will, a constant in this world of change. She has given
unselfishly to all those around her - be it family, friends, students, or colleagues.

As her daughter, she has taught me to respect myself, that I may respect others. She has taught me to love myself, that I may love others. She has taught me the work ethic, that I might achieve my goals and dreams.

Bobbie Gleason has accomplished many things in her lifetime, but her most important and lasting gift to the world is the unconditional love that she has shared. 5/95
